Seniors in a memory care facility would appreciate Mount Vernon, Washington, for its serene environment and supportive community tailored to their needs. The picturesque Skagit River Park offers peaceful walking paths and stunning views, providing a calming atmosphere ideal for leisurely strolls. Nearby, the Mount Vernon Senior Center hosts various engaging activities and social programs designed specifically for seniors, fostering connection and companionship. The city's commitment to accessibility is evident with local services like Meals on Wheels and transportation options that make it easier for residents to participate in community life. Such amenities contribute to enhancing the quality of life for seniors living in memory care.
